as a cat lover/owner (or owned by)
i see no reason for anyones cat to be out wandering freely.
my neighbours didnt decide to have a cat so why would they want mine in their place?
i see it as, you want a cat in your life, fine,
but keep it in YOUR life.
as in keep it inside your house or if you want it to have access to outside build a big cat house.
rosie has lived her entire life inside
she is happy and healthy.
and i dont worry some nasty cat hater will get her and hurt her.
you just have to put in the effort, cleaning litter trays once a day.
